**Q: What data does the RestockRoute planner store, and who can access it?** RestockRoute retains machine inventory counts and route schedules for 180 days; no payment or personal data is ingested. Access is limited to the logistics role group, with all reads audited. The full data-flow diagram and retention policy are documented on the internal page below.

wiki page, kahog-hahig: https://vault.zemvargrid.internal/display/deploy/repo/settings/merge_requests/job/settings/6f3b933774dbc5320a4daa18

# Sealed-Bid Tender Transport — Tender 7 (Harlow Bridge Works)

Records team handles all sealed-bid envelopes for the Harlow Bridge tender. Bids stay in the locked cabinet until collection day. Envelopes travel in a tamper-evident pouch via Kestrel Couriers only. Log pouch seal numbers before release. The courier receives the following hand-over instruction at pick-up.

drop instructions, hahip-badug: the quenox ralath courier leaves the kaseth fraiel rusiel tameth belys istdor ralion giliel ledger at gate 7830 under passcode 165413

Hey Priva,

Quick heads-up before Friday's DR drill for the Inkmill markdown pipeline: we'll restore the renderer config from the cold backup, so you'll need the escrow credentials handy. Grab a coffee first — the restore takes a while. For the sealed vault copy, the recovery passphrase is below.

recovery phrase for kahop-kahap: istys-novdor-joreth-silir-eliys

- [ ] Key ceremony, step 7: Waveform preview signing key (Tresk Audio module). Support team verifies the audio waveform preview renders for the sample clip before the key custodians seal the HSM. If preview fails, halt the ceremony and page the Lumet crypto lead. Once the render check passes, record the ceremony recovery passphrase in the sealed envelope. For this rehearsal only, the passphrase appears directly below:

recovery phrase for fahog-yahif: wenael-fraox